代码审查是软件开发中一个重要的环节,它有助于提高代码质量、发现潜在的错误和提升团队协作效率。以下是我们团队的代码审查流程:

审查准备

  1. 提交代码:开发者将代码提交到版本控制系统,如Git。
  2. 编写详细说明:提交时,开发者需要提供清晰的变更说明,包括修改的目的、影响的范围等。

审查步骤

  1. 选择审查者:由项目管理者或经验丰富的开发者选择合适的审查者。
  2. 审查代码:审查者仔细阅读代码,检查以下方面:
    • 代码风格是否符合规范
    • 逻辑是否正确
    • 代码可读性
    • 是否有潜在的错误或漏洞
  3. 提出反馈:审查者将反馈意见以评论的形式提交给开发者。

反馈处理

  1. 开发者修改:根据审查者的反馈,开发者进行必要的修改。
  2. 再次审查:修改后的代码需要再次进行审查,确保问题已得到解决。

审查结果

  1. 通过:代码审查通过后,可以合并到主分支。
  2. 未通过:如果代码审查未通过,开发者需要根据反馈进行修改,直至通过审查。

相关链接

更多关于代码审查的信息,请访问代码审查最佳实践


代码审查示例